League of Robotic Excellence: Season 1

The full set of rules can be found on the main site under the Tournaments section. For the record, though, flying and hovercraft robots are banned.

Sign-up Info

- Everyone enters a total of four bots, one from each weight class (Lightweight, Middleweight, Heavyweight, Superheavyweight) and assigns them stats using 30 points per bot. Points will be divvied up by 6 categories:

-Speed
-Traction
-Torque
-Wedge Effectiveness
-Armor
-Weapon Power

Note: Armor and Wedge Effectiveness may not exceed 16 points combined.

- The battles will take place in a Round Robin style (as opposed to the traditional tournament style) where the competitors will be divided into two divisions per weight class. Everyone fights nine of the robots in its weight class, then the top three in both divisions go into the single-elimination playoffs. The division champs move on to the semis, and the bottom four battle it out to decide the other two semi-finalists.
